Study of Adjuvant Radiochemotherapy for Gastric Cancer
Completed
In 1991, the South West Oncology Group (SWOG) conducted a randomized study of adjuvant chemotherapy (5-fluorouracil and folinic acid) with concurrent radiation (4500 cGy/25 fractions) versus surgery alone for patients with completely resected gastric carcinoma.
This landmark study showed the benefit of adjuvant treatment for gastric cancer and radically changed the treatment of this disease. However, the resulting standard treatment has severe acute toxicity, and despite this advance, 50% of pa... Read More

Advanced Oesophageal Cancer Study to Compare Quality of Life and Palliation of Dysphagia.
Completed
To compare the treatment of gullet cancer with radiotherapy alone and assess the advantage and toxicity of adding chemotherapy. The hypothesis to be tested is as follows: That the addition of chemotherapy to a short course of radiation treatment improves the proportion of patients who achieve relief of dysphagia and improves quality of life compared to radiation alone in patients with advanced oesophageal cancer.

Pemetrexed (ALIMTA) Plus Cisplatin Followed by Surgery and Radiation Therapy for Mesothelioma
Terminated
Despite the best surgical efforts, complete removal of mesothelioma is possible in approximately 30% of the patients. When surgical removal is complete, chemotherapy followed by radiation therapy is recommended as an effort to improve control over the cancer and survival. This combination of treatments is called TRIMODALITY therapy. Unfortunately, the chances for the tumor coming back after TRIMODALITY therapy remains high.
